Key Elements of a Scottish Wedding Party

At the heart of a Scottish wedding party lies a perfect balance of ancient customs and contemporary flair. Here are some key elements that make Scottish wedding parties truly exceptional:

  • Venue: From historic castles and stately homes to rustic barns and scenic glens, Scotland offers a wealth of stunning venues to host your wedding party.
  • Dress Code: While some couples opt for formal attire, many Scottish weddings embrace the opportunity to incorporate traditional Highland dress, such as kilts, tartans, and sgian dubhs.
  • Music and Dance: Traditional Scottish music, played on instruments like the bagpipes and fiddle, sets the tone for lively ceilidh dancing, ensuring guests of all ages have a fantastic time.
  • Food and Drink: Delight in the finest Scottish produce, from locally sourced haggis and tatties to delectable wedding cakes adorned with intricate sugar work. Wash it all down with a dram of Scotland's finest whiskies.

  • Handfasting: This ancient Celtic ritual involves the couple's hands being bound together with a ribbon or cord, symbolizing their union and commitment to one another.
  • The Gathering of the Clans: Guests from both families gather to witness the couple's first dance as husband and wife, a moment filled with emotion and symbolism.
  • The Quaich: A two-handled drinking cup, the quaich is often presented to the newlyweds as a symbol of friendship and goodwill. The couple takes the first sip together, sharing a toast with their loved ones.

Modern Twists on Scottish Wedding Parties

While many couples embrace the rich traditions of Scottish weddings, there's also plenty of room for personalization and modern twists. Here are some ways couples are putting their unique stamp on Scottish wedding parties:

  • Themed Decor: Incorporate Scottish themes like thistles, heather, and tartan into your wedding decor, creating a cohesive and visually stunning celebration.
  • Interactive Entertainment: Engage your guests with interactive entertainment options, such as whisky tastings, photo booths with Scottish props, or even a traditional Scottish storytelling session.
  • Personalized Vows: While many couples opt for traditional Scottish wedding vows, writing your own personalized vows can add a deeply personal touch to your ceremony.
